Sausage and Broccoli Rabe
Sausage and Broccoli Rabe is a flavorful Italian dish that combines savory sausage with the slightly bitter green of broccoli rabe, creating a delicious low-carb meal. This quick and easy recipe is perfect for a satisfying dinner that doesn't compromise on taste.

30 minutes
Difficulty: Easy
Italian
350 kcal
Ingredients
- Italian sausage (mild or spicy) - 250 grams
- Broccoli rabe - 200 grams
- Garlic - 3 cloves, minced
- Olive oil - 2 tablespoons
- Red pepper flakes - 1/4 teaspoon (optional)
- Salt - to taste
- Black pepper - to taste
- Parmesan cheese - 30 grams, grated (optional)
Steps
- 1. Begin by washing the broccoli rabe thoroughly and trimming off any tough ends. Cut the remaining stems into smaller pieces.
- 2. In a large pot of boiling salted water, blanch the broccoli rabe for about 2-3 minutes until bright green and tender. Drain and set aside.
- 3. In a large skillet, heat the olive oil over medium heat. Add the Italian sausage and cook until browned and cooked through, about 5-7 minutes. Remove the sausage from the skillet and set aside.
- 4. In the same skillet, add the minced garlic and red pepper flakes (if using). Sauté for about 30 seconds until fragrant.
- 5. Add the blanched broccoli rabe to the skillet, stirring to combine with the garlic. Cook for an additional 2-3 minutes, seasoning with salt and black pepper to taste.
- 6. Return the cooked sausage to the skillet, mixing everything together and allowing to heat through for another 2 minutes.
- 7. Serve hot, garnished with grated Parmesan cheese if desired.

Health Benefits
- Rich in vitamins A, C, and K from broccoli rabe, which support immune health and bone density.
- High protein content from the sausage helps in muscle repair and growth.
